What is alpha 1 blood disorder? Understanding Alpha-1 Antitrypsin Deficiency

5 min read
Affecting approximately 1 in 2,500 individuals, a severe genetic condition colloquially referred to as an alpha 1 blood disorder, is formally known as Alpha-1 antitrypsin deficiency (AATD). This inherited condition can raise the risk for serious lung diseases like emphysema and liver diseases such as cirrhosis by disrupting a crucial protective protein.

What does a barrel chest look like? Understanding the Signs

4 min read
A healthy human chest is typically oval-shaped, with its side-to-side diameter being greater than its front-to-back diameter. However, a barrel chest is a clinical sign where the chest wall appears visibly rounded and expanded, indicating a change in the rib cage's structure.
